Is Norwegian language important to work in Norway or not? Will employer hire English speaker.?
@IvannasNorskLife3 жыл бұрын
Norwegian language is extremely important. Of course there is a possibility (10-20%) of getting job in English, most likely it would be for PhD, Data science, data analytics, web design, etc.

Hi maam, Sorry its not a question about this video. After masters having a gap is fine for applying for PhD? But i was kept myself updated by assisting some people in the Field of my subject. Please guide Thank you
@IvannasNorskLife3 жыл бұрын
Ph.D. in Norway doesn't depend on when you graduated your Master's, so it should be fine. The main focus will be set on your grades and skills.

Will the company can apply the visa for you?
@IvannasNorskLife3 жыл бұрын
No. You need to apply for a visa by yourself. You would need to ask your employer to fill out a specific form, which will be submitted with the rest of your documents by you.
